Fruit Cobbler Recipe

Ingredients:

1 pound fresh or frozen fruit
1/4 cup sugar
1/8 cup corn starch
1 cup flour
1 cup sugar
1 stick butter, melted

Directions:

1. Cut fresh fruit into bite sized pieces or thaw the frozen fruit.

2. And the 1/2 cup sugar and corn starch and mix well.

3. Preheat the oven to 350º and prepare a 8x8 casserole dish with spray oil.

4. Pour the fruit into the casserole dish.

5. Mix well the flour, remaining sugar, and melted butter.

6. Drop the flour mixture in spoonfuls on top of the fruit.

7. Bake for 50 minutes to an hour.

Number Of Servings:
Number Of Servings:
6
Preparation Time:
Preparation Time:
1 hour 10 minutes

Personal Notes:
Our favorite fruit to use is peaches. I used 2 large cans canned pineapple pie filling and coconut flakes and called in Pina Colobbler.
